Applications Across Industries: SmellTech's Versatility
The versatility of Ainos's smell-enabled robots is truly remarkable, with potential applications spanning numerous industries. Imagine the impact on environmental monitoring, where these robots could detect pollutants and toxins with unparalleled accuracy, ensuring cleaner and safer environments. In the food and beverage industry, they could revolutionize quality control by identifying spoilage or contamination far earlier than traditional methods. This could significantly reduce waste and ensure the safety of the food supply chain. Healthcare is another area ripe for disruption. Smell-enabled robots could potentially diagnose diseases through breath analysis, offering a non-invasive and cost-effective diagnostic tool. This could be particularly beneficial in early disease detection and management. The manufacturing sector could also see significant benefits, with robots detecting gas leaks or chemical imbalances, enhancing workplace safety and preventing costly accidents. In security, these robots could be used to detect explosives or other hazardous materials, providing an extra layer of protection in sensitive areas. Even in agriculture, the applications are vast. Robots could assess the ripeness of crops, optimize irrigation, and detect plant diseases early on, leading to more efficient and sustainable farming practices. SmellTech-as-a-Service (STaaS): Ainos's Innovative Model
Ainos's SmellTech-as-a-Service (STaaS) model is a game-changer in how businesses can access and utilize this cutting-edge technology. Instead of requiring companies to invest heavily in developing and maintaining their own smell-enabled robotic systems, Ainos offers a flexible, subscription-based service. This approach significantly lowers the barrier to entry, making advanced olfactory technology accessible to a wider range of businesses, from small startups to large corporations. The STaaS model includes everything from the robots themselves to the software, data analytics, and ongoing maintenance and support. This comprehensive package ensures that businesses can focus on leveraging the technology to solve their specific challenges without worrying about the technical complexities. One of the key advantages of STaaS is its scalability. Businesses can easily adjust their subscription based on their needs, scaling up or down as demand fluctuates. This flexibility is particularly valuable in industries with seasonal peaks or variable workloads.
